    UN warns online scam centres hitting Southeast Asia moving to East Timor | Crime News

    Warning from the United Nations Workplace on Medicine and Crime follows a regulation enforcement raid on suspected rip-off centre.

    The United Nations Workplace on Medicine and Crime (UNODC) has warned that East Timor has turn into the most recent hotspot for rip-off centre operations plaguing Southeast Asia and past.

    The UN issued an official warning on Thursday that transnational organised crime networks have infiltrated East Timor’s Particular Administrative Area of Oecusse Ambeno by means of overseas funding schemes.

    Oecusse is an enclave of East Timor that lies fully inside Indonesian territory and is bordered by the Savu Sea.

    The federal government established a digital free commerce zone there in December 2024, however a regulation enforcement raid in August factors to rising rip-off centre exercise, in keeping with the UNODC.

    “Evaluation hyperlinks these operations to entities related to convicted cybercriminals, offshore playing operators, and triad-linked networks,” the UNODC stated in an announcement on Thursday.

    The raid on an Oecusse lodge produced SIM playing cards and Starlink satellite tv for pc gadgets that match a sample of exercise present in rip-off centres throughout Southeast Asia, the UNODC stated.

    In addition they discovered hyperlinks to China’s 14K Triad felony group – synonymous with on-line rip-off exercise in Southeast Asia – and rip-off compounds in Cambodia, the UNODC stated.

    Prison teams usually reap the benefits of “particular financial zones” which are designed to lure overseas funding by establishing felony enterprises by means of shell corporations.

    These enterprises earn billions by means of various schemes like unlawful offshore playing, on-line romance scams, or long-term funding fraud.

    In addition they interact in human trafficking, luring employees from all over the world with the promise of employment, however as an alternative maintain employees captive and power them to hold out felony exercise.

    The Related Press information company reported that 30 employees from Indonesia, Malaysia and China have been arrested on the scene in Oecusse.

    The UNODC stated it’s nonetheless unknown whether or not employees have been victims of trafficking or complicit in felony exercise, though a number of people had university-level {qualifications} in info know-how.

    Some people additionally appeared to have taken benefit of “citizenship by funding” schemes and held a number of passports, which the UNODC stated could possibly be used to evade regulation enforcement.

    Elevated media consideration and regulation enforcement at rip-off centre hotspots have pushed felony teams to search out new venues like East Timor, the UNODC stated.

    “Prison teams are exploiting shell corporations, skilled companies, and a number of passports to evade detection, whereas embedding illicit operations inside reliable funding frameworks.

    “This development underscores the resilience and adaptableness of the rip-off centre trade, and the dangers posed when rising economies turn into targets,” the UNODC added.
